OT Can you do this with a tablet?
Trying to avoid confusion...
I'm sure that you can use a tablet for a virtual keyboard and/or a touchpad component of a desktop computer, but that's not what I'm asking about. What if all you have is a tablet and big monitor. Of course what you see on the tablet screen can be sent to the monitor with a cable or wireless. But... Can you use a tablet as a virtual keyboard and/or a touchpad while displaying the contents of the tablet, the GUI output part like windows and dialogs that we interact with, on a PC monitor? The idea is to make better use of the tablet touchscreen while using the PC monitor as if it were connected to a PC. Preferably for Android, but curious to know if it's been done on an iPad. It might be tough to do since the iPad/Android touch interface uses the whole screen of the tablet. Functioning as a touchpad, it would control a pointer like on a PC, so you would have a pointer moving around on an iPad/android GUI, which is even more involved. Yet I have seen what looks like a pointer on an Android GUI, maybe that's related. |

Yet I have seen what looks like a pointer on an Android GUI, maybe that's related. If your tablet has an HDMI port, you can connect it to an HDMI monitor/TV. The monitor or TV will display exactly what you see on the tablet's screen. If you pop up the onscreen keyboard on the tablet, it will show on the monitor/TV also. Since the onscreen keyboard usually takes up a bunch of space onscreen, it will do the same on the monitor/TV. I don't know of any way (and don't think there is a way) to simultaneously display different output on the monitor/TV than on the tablet screen. What I find works better is to connect the tablet to both an HDMI monitor/TV and also a regular keyboard and mouse. I connect mine to a wireless KB and mouse combo that share the same USB dongle. I plug the USB dongle into the tablet and I now get a mouse cursor onscreen and can type without having to display the onscreen keyboard. Works just about like a standard computer that way. With my large-screen TV, I can sit across the room and surf the web, watch videos, etc. |

I've done something similar - but with a BlueTooth mouse and a BlueTooth keyboard. Was quite surprised to see the little arrow pointer appear on the tablet's screen.... I found that combination to be pretty good. Not as good as a "Real" mouse/keyboard/PC... but close enough to do some moderate-volume typing. -- Pete Cresswell |
